First water park covered by the Iberian Peninsula will be in Algarve Portugal
The Algarve will have the first covered water park of the Iberian Peninsula. The space, called Tropical Paradise, is being built inside the Aquashow Park in Quarteira.

Aquashow Indoor Park complements the groups offer and will feature family-friendly attractions such as the five different water levels available, with varying depths and attractions, fun interactive games, challenging slides and massage jets. Opening date the park opens in 2020
The new space will also contain two swimming pools located at different levels, climbing walls, jumping zone or coasteering. For the little ones there will be slides, mazes, ball pools and more.
